Frequently asked questions

Payments & Payouts

Common questions about payments & payouts in Affilitrak. Click any question to jump to its answer.

What payment methods do you support? / How do I pay affiliates?

  • Automatic/In-app method: for this, we use PayPal (connect in Payouts → connect PayPal) for batch or scheduled payouts.
  • Manual/Custom methods (e.g. bank transfer, Venmo) can be added in Payouts settings as “Affiliate payout methods” with a label and fields; affiliates choose a method and fill details on their profile.
  • Paying affiliates: Run a batch payout (PayPal) from the Payouts page, or use scheduled (auto) PayPal payouts. For manual payments (check, bank, etc.), use External payouts to record what you paid so balances are reduced and history is kept.

How do I add a payment method?

  • Store-level (available to affiliates): Go to Payouts → Payout settings → Affiliate payout methods → Add method. Give it an ID, label, and fields (e.g. “Bank account”, “Account number”). PayPal is built-in; add it here if you want it in the list.
  • Per affiliate: Open the affiliate → Payout method (or Payment details) → choose a method (e.g. PayPal or a custom one) and enter the details (e.g. PayPal email, bank info) then hit save.

Which payment methods are supported by the app?

  • PayPal — supported for sending payouts (batch and scheduled). You connect your PayPal account in Payouts; affiliates enter their PayPal email.
  • Custom (manual) methods — you define them in Payouts settings (e.g. “Bank transfer”, “Check”). The app doesn’t send money for these; you pay outside the app and then record the payout as “External payout” so the balance and history are correct.

How do I schedule payouts with PayPal?

  • Payouts → open Payout settings (or setup).
  • Connect PayPal first (required for scheduled payouts).
  • Turn on Auto (scheduled) payouts and set:

- - Frequency: monthly, weekly, bi-weekly, or semi-monthly.

- - Day: e.g. day of month for monthly, or day of week for weekly.

  • Optional: set a custom next payout date for the date shown on the dashboard. When the schedule runs, PayPal-eligible affiliates with a balance and valid PayPal details are paid in batch. Affiliates on custom/manual methods are skipped by auto payouts.

How do I set up custom (manual) payments?

  • Add a custom method: Payouts → Payout settings → Affiliate payout methods → Add method (name it e.g. “Bank transfer” or “Check”) and add fields (e.g. “Account number”, “Routing”). Affiliates then select this method and fill the fields on their profile.
  • Record manual payouts: When you pay outside the app (bank, check, etc.), go to Payouts → use External payouts: select affiliates and amounts, then submit. The app marks those as paid, reduces their balance, and keeps a “Manual” payout record. No money is sent by the app.

How can I change my store’s currency after setting it?

  • Currency is set in Settings → Business Settings.
  • If you already have purchases: The currency field is disabled to keep reporting consistent. So you'll need to contact support to change it.
  • If you have no purchases yet: You can change it yourself in Settings → Business Settings → Currency.

Why isn’t my PayPal connecting or authorizing payouts?

  • User flow: Use the Connect PayPal action in Payouts; complete login and consent in the PayPal window. Don’t block pop-ups. If you cancel or close the window, authorization won’t complete.
  • After connect: If payouts still fail, check that the connected account has payouts permission and that affiliate PayPal emails are valid and verified. Reconnecting (disconnect then connect again) can fix expired or invalid tokens.
  • If Connect PayPal is missing or the app shows a configuration error, contact Affilitrak support — that usually means the shop’s PayPal connection/setup needs help on our side, not a setting you change in Shopify admin.
